aboutsummaryrefslogtreecommitdiffstats
path: root/field.c
diff options
context:
space:
mode:
authorArnold D. Robbins <arnold@skeeve.com>2018-04-17 15:46:05 +0300
committerArnold D. Robbins <arnold@skeeve.com>2018-04-17 15:46:05 +0300
commit91ce0a8aea87f8bbafe3d6718e146d10c955c296 (patch)
treebc42e23e88bdea3662425bb9c62fae1cde7b872f /field.c
parent0c6db4c9922af10ca5f115b00f2754aef4c38b0e (diff)
parentd63e5d1efadc8e6e967dd73ac95f9e0537cad723 (diff)
downloadegawk-91ce0a8aea87f8bbafe3d6718e146d10c955c296.tar.gz
egawk-91ce0a8aea87f8bbafe3d6718e146d10c955c296.tar.bz2
egawk-91ce0a8aea87f8bbafe3d6718e146d10c955c296.zip
Merge branch 'master' into feature/fix-comments
Diffstat (limited to 'field.c')
-rw-r--r--field.c5
1 files changed, 5 insertions, 0 deletions
diff --git a/field.c b/field.c
index 0d7e6330..52963249 100644
--- a/field.c
+++ b/field.c
@@ -338,6 +338,11 @@ reset_record()
{
fields_arr[0] = force_string(fields_arr[0]);
purge_record();
+ if (api_parser_override) {
+ api_parser_override = false;
+ parse_field = normal_parse_field;
+ update_PROCINFO_str("FS", current_field_sep_str());
+ }
}
static void